Srinagar: In a major allegation and statement, former IPS officer Sahfqat Watali has termed J&K Sports Council a Sarkari Event Management Company.
Shafqat Watali who is currently President of J&K Watersport Kayaking Canoeing Association on his X account (Formerly Twitter) lashed out Sports Council for ignoring Watersport players in its “PR Stunt” for 38th National Games 2025.
“J&K Sports Council (Sarkari Event Management Company) has no right to include Water Sports Athletes in this PR stunt,” Shafqat Watali posted.
In the same post, Watali accused J&K Sports Council of causing tremendous damage to waterport in J&K.
“Council has caused tremendous damage to water sports. Hardwork of water sports champions and J&K Water Sports Kayaking & Canoeing Association has kept it afloat,” he wrote.
J&K Spots Minister Satish Sharma on Sunday flagged off J&K contingent for the 38th National Games-2025 Uttarkhandh from MA Stadium Jammu. While the teams would leave on various dates from time to time, it was basically a gathering to distribute sports kits among the participants.
As per official statement around 108 athletes (87 men, 21 women) are scheduled to represent J&K in the 14 disciplines at the Uttarakhand Games from Jan 28-Feb 14.
Shafqat Watali has reacted on the issue of Watersport players being ignored for the event and not granted the coaching camp like other sports disciplines.
Around 13 players from J&K are going to participate in National Games in watersport discipline. Two will be playing in Canoe Sprint, one in Canoe Slalom, five in Rafting, two in Rowing and three officials.
As per Association they had informed J&K Sports Council about the qualification of its athletes for the games but received no response. The entries were completed through J&K Olympic Association , a nodal body for the registration.
